Adler Adelboden stands on land woven into the earliest chapters of Adelboden's settlement, the rise of the village as a wellness escape, and the emergence of the region as a pioneering center for Alpine tourism.

The area where the hotel now stands was once part of one of Adelboden's earliest communal zones, land used for gatherings, trading, small-scale farming, and travel between valley settlements. Because Adelboden sits at the end of a high mountain valley, the village developed as a self-sustaining community long before tourism reached the Alps, with agriculture and pastoral life shaping its daily rhythms. The space around Adler Adelboden eventually evolved into a central point of connection between villagers, traders, and travelers passing through the valley on foot or by horse. In the 19th century, long before skiing arrived, Adelboden became known as a health resort thanks to its pure air, sunlight, and abundant water sources, especially the Engstligen waterfalls. Visitors seeking climate therapy stayed in small inns and walked gentle routes through the village, routes that passed directly through the land where Adler Adelboden now stands. With the arrival of winter tourism in the early 1900s, Adelboden became one of Switzerland's earliest ski destinations. Pioneers experimented with ski technique on the slopes surrounding the village, and rope tows soon appeared. The central location of the building that became Adler Adelboden made it a natural gathering point for winter travelers, an inn where skiers stayed, ate, planned routes, and shared stories. Throughout the 20th century, the property evolved into a full hotel, modernizing while preserving key elements of its traditional Alpine spirit. It became a hub for hikers in summer, skiers in winter, and families who returned generation after generation. Today, Adler Adelboden stands on ground shaped by communal history, early health tourism, the birth of Swiss skiing culture, and the enduring values of mountain hospitality.
